/**
 | 
						|
 * @file wirish/boards.cpp
 | 
						|
 * @brief init() and board routines.
 | 
						|
 *
 | 
						|
 * This file is mostly interesting for the init() function, which
 | 
						|
 * configures Flash, the core clocks, and a variety of other available
 | 
						|
 * peripherals on the board so the rest of Wirish doesn't have to turn
 | 
						|
 * things on before using them.
 | 
						|
 *
 | 
						|
 * Prior to returning, init() calls boardInit(), which allows boards
 | 
						|
 * to perform any initialization they need to. This file includes a
 | 
						|
 * weak no-op definition of boardInit(), so boards that don't need any
 | 
						|
 * special initialization don't have to define their own.
 | 
						|
 *
 | 
						|
 * How init() works is chip-specific. See the boards_setup.cpp files
 | 
						|
 * under e.g. wirish/stm32f1/, wirish/stmf32f2 for the details, but be
 | 
						|
 * advised: their contents are unstable, and can/will change without
 | 
						|
 * notice.
 | 
						|
 */

static void setup_flash(void) {
 | 
						|
    // Turn on as many Flash "go faster" features as
 | 
						|
    // possible. flash_enable_features() just ignores any flags it
 | 
						|
    // can't support.
 | 
						|
    flash_enable_features(FLASH_PREFETCH | FLASH_ICACHE | FLASH_DCACHE);
 | 
						|
    // Configure the wait states, assuming we're operating at "close
 | 
						|
    // enough" to 3.3V.
 | 
						|
    flash_set_latency(FLASH_SAFE_WAIT_STATES);
 | 
						|
}
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
static void setup_clocks(void) {
 | 
						|
    // Turn on HSI. We'll switch to and run off of this while we're
 | 
						|
    // setting up the main PLL.
 | 
						|
    rcc_turn_on_clk(RCC_CLK_HSI);
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
    // Turn off and reset the clock subsystems we'll be using, as well
 | 
						|
    // as the clock security subsystem (CSS). Note that resetting CFGR
 | 
						|
    // to its default value of 0 implies a switch to HSI for SYSCLK.
 | 
						|
    RCC_BASE->CFGR = 0x00000000;
 | 
						|
    rcc_disable_css();
 | 
						|
    rcc_turn_off_clk(RCC_CLK_PLL);
 | 
						|
    rcc_turn_off_clk(RCC_CLK_HSE);
 | 
						|
    wirish::priv::board_reset_pll();
 | 
						|
    // Clear clock readiness interrupt flags and turn off clock
 | 
						|
    // readiness interrupts.
 | 
						|
    RCC_BASE->CIR = 0x00000000;
 | 
						|
#if !USE_HSI_CLOCK
 | 
						|
    // Enable HSE, and wait until it's ready.
 | 
						|
    rcc_turn_on_clk(RCC_CLK_HSE);
 | 
						|
    while(!rcc_is_clk_ready(RCC_CLK_HSE))
 | 
						|
        ;
 | 
						|
#endif
 | 
						|
    // Configure AHBx, APBx, etc. prescalers and the main PLL.
 | 
						|
    wirish::priv::board_setup_clock_prescalers();
 | 
						|
    rcc_configure_pll(&wirish::priv::w_board_pll_cfg);
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
    // Enable the PLL, and wait until it's ready.
 | 
						|
    rcc_turn_on_clk(RCC_CLK_PLL);
 | 
						|
    while(!rcc_is_clk_ready(RCC_CLK_PLL))
 | 
						|
        ;
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
    // Finally, switch to the now-ready PLL as the main clock source.
 | 
						|
    rcc_switch_sysclk(RCC_CLKSRC_PLL);
 | 
						|
}
